
一、简化层级与去中心化管理
互联网,正如其英文名称“Internet”所示,展现出一种网状结构,没有中心化的组织,也没有固定的决策机构,一切随着发展逐步扩展。这也反映了互联网的快速连接与成长。因此,互联网企业的架构必须简化层级并去中心化。过多的层级容易导致僵化,无法适应外部环境的变化,而简化管理有助于迅速决策,适应市场变化。
互联网下小型技术团队的组织架构
那什么是简化层级呢?简化管理要求每个组织单元都是独立的作战单元,对人员的专业能力有较高要求,需要承担多种角色,在关键项目中可以快速组成新的工作组,以任务驱动进行协作。互联网的快速变化也要求技术人员具备互联网思维,组织内部需强调协作、开放和创新,聚焦客户需求和体验,从而提升产品质量与服务水平。
二、小型技术团队的架构设计
1.互联网的小型技术团队通常为10至50人,组织结构简单清晰。在人员配置方面,以开发人员为主,同时需有技术负责人、测试人员、产品设计人员和系统运维人员。软件开发和产品设计是必要的配置,开发包括前端和后端人员,测试人员则负责产品测试,部分企业会让开发人员进行交叉测试,而系统运维则依据项目需求进行配置。
互联网下小型技术团队的组织架构
2.根据不同产品项目,对开发人员进行分组。例如,若团队有10位开发人员,可分为2组,每组配备2名主力负责开发,其他成员根据任务进行分工,提高工作效率和人员利用率。技术负责人需要具备丰富的团队管理经验,具有创新性和领导能力,对项目结果负责。
3.小型技术团队的架构设计参考图示
互联网下小型技术团队的组织架构
总之,技术团队的架构设计应以产品为中心,简化层级,最大程度下放权力,使独立的工作单元能够根据用户和市场反馈,迅速做出决策。